I have to replace my rear crossmember on a '56 3600, the very last one before the bumper. I have drilled and pounded out the rivets but wondering about bolting it back in. At the thickest, where the rear spring shackle mounts to the frame, the stack up is maybe 1/4" thick and the rivet hole is .410 dia. needing a drill out to 7/16 dia. Looking at bolts fitting these parameters I find they are threaded up to under the head which, if used, provides only threads for bearing surface dia. for the components.
What is a boy to do in this situation? As much as I would like to re-rivet it together, it is only me doing the work and think there would be more swearing involved than I do when I whack my head or hand. | | | | | Joined: Jan 2013 Posts: 1,384 Shop Shark | | Shop Shark Joined: Jan 2013 Posts: 1,384 | Any bolt that can slide through a hole (7/16 bolt in a 7/16 hole) is not supplying any lateral support unless the parts have already shifted. Bolts secure things by clamping force. A case could be made for taking the shortest bolt with an unthreaded shoulder (1/4 inch long), drill the hole hole undersized by a 64th or 32nd depending how the bolt mic's and draw it through with the nut. That would be as close as a bolt could do to pretending it was a rivet. Another choice would be to bolt it in normally, then drill 2 holes through the joint on each end and drive a pin into the holes to lock it into position (1 bolt and 1 pin = 1 rivet) | | | | | Joined: Feb 2000 Posts: 5,190 'Bolter | | 'Bolter Joined: Feb 2000 Posts: 5,190 | You may have to use a bolt with a non-threaded shoulder longer then you need, then cut threads down to where you want them. Once that's done, cut the extra length of threads off. Pretty much make the bolt that you can't find. A new sharp die with good cutting oil will make short work out of most bolts. Grade-8 bolts cut a little hard, but most any grade-5 will thread pretty easy. I would use a grade-5 bolt. Drill the hole slightly smaller then the shoulder of the bolt, then when you draw the nut up tight, it will align the parts and fill the hole completely. You may have to use a metric size the stay undersize of the standard bolt, or even the other way around using a metric bolt. You can always get a reamer in almost any size you want, check with McMaster Carr, they have everything.

Mike B  | | | | | Joined: May 2005 Posts: 8,983 Sir Searchalot | | Sir Searchalot Joined: May 2005 Posts: 8,983 | I have done a shackle flip to a TF rear using donor brackets and made hangers for the front, motor mount cross members, tranny cross members, etc. All bolted. I fail to see exactly what your problem is or what you are asking? Are you bolting a cross member back on? or a cross member AND a shackle bracket/hanger? Whatever you are doing, just bolt it together. No need for rivets. Line drill if you want parts to be super aligned, but not necessary. That geometry is not Space Station quality. But again, I don't actually know what you are bolting and why you are worried about threads/non threads in a hole. There are several reasons the factory used rivets. Cheap, fast (at the time), strong, won't come loose (a bolt won't either) and when you have parts made, with several mounting holes, made at different factories/vendors on different machines and the location of those holes have a tolerance, holes must be larger to accommodate that tolerance. Rivet holes can be line drilled and/or the rivet swells to fill any mis-alignment. This aspect of riveting is more important on precision parts. These are not precision assemblies. Bolting is OK. If an assembly is not line drilled/match drilled there will always be larger holes than the fastener, even when riveting. Riveting a truck frame would take knowhow, the proper big solid rivet and some honkin tools. Some of which most of us don't have. I sounds like you have a normal situation where you hand bolt everything together, check for straight, plumb, function and torque'em down. Grade 5 bolts with flat and lock washers. Right is right, even if everyone is against it, and wrong is wrong, even if everyone is for it. - William Penn | | | | | Joined: Jan 2008 Posts: 4,960 'Bolter | | 'Bolter Joined: Jan 2008 Posts: 4,960 | If you want it to look original you can use hot rivets. If you want it to be structurally sound, I would use flange bolts. http://www.imperialsupplies.com/item/0191620?service=/browse/Up until about 15 years ago large trucks were put together with flange bolts. They now use Huck bolts simply because they are quicker and cheaper. We do frame alterations all the time and use flange bolts. If a 5/8 flange bolt and flange nut will hold an 18 wheeler together, a 7/16 flange bolt will certainly be overkill for a pickup. | | | | | Joined: May 2005 Posts: 8,878 . | | . As you can see, lots of ways to skin a cat! | | | | | Joined: Mar 2011 Posts: 667 Shop Shark | | Shop Shark Joined: Mar 2011 Posts: 667 | I'll be using 1/2" flange nuts & bolts to install the main frame crossmember replacement on my '46 1.5 ton...but...the argument I got from an engineer friend (ex-NASA) was that hot-bucked rivets form a completely different type of attachment. Because the rivet expands to fully fill the holes as well as compress, it will transfer any structural load across the opening as if there were no hole. A bolt, no matter how snug fitting can only apply compressive force. In other words...anywhere there is a hole with a nut & bolt, the material is compromised by the removal of that mass. But a properly formed hot bucked rivet will act as if it is part of the surrounding mass.
He used a lot of much bigger words but that's what you get when you talk to rocket scientists.

| | | | | Joined: May 2005 Posts: 8,878 . | | . Joined: May 2005 Posts: 8,878 | I don't like the idea of Allen shoulder bolts or "stripper bolts" for use on frames. Most of them I've seen which might have a suitable shoulder size usually have a much reduced thread size. For example a common 3/8" shoulder bolt only has 5/16-18 threads and the threads have a generous undercut at the shoulder. Also taking a clue from truck manufacturers they use flange bolts or Huck bolts or rivets. I haven't seen a shoulder allen bolt used in frame construction.
